What is a Functional group?
Is a part of a molecule that largerly dictates how the molecule acts/will act.
Ex. All alkenes have the functional group C=C so they act the same.
What is a homologous series?
Each family has its own homologous series which every compound in it fits. They have similar properties that change as the chains of carbon get longer. Ex. As the chain gets longer in Alkanes - melting and boiling points raise - viscosity increases -flammability decreases
